Detalles del Curso
โข Understanding Child Exploitation: Defining child exploitation, recognizing different forms of abuse, and identifying vulnerable populations. โข Legal Frameworks and International Standards: Examining global and regional laws, policies, and mechanisms to protect children from exploitation. โข Risk Assessment and Prevention Strategies: Identifying and mitigating risks, developing prevention plans, and promoting child-safe environments. โข Investigation and Prosecution Techniques: Gathering evidence, following investigation best practices, and ensuring successful prosecution of offenders. โข Multi-Agency Collaboration: Coordinating efforts between law enforcement, child protective services, and other stakeholders to combat child exploitation. โข Victim Support and Recovery: Addressing the physical, emotional, and psychological needs of exploited children, ensuring their recovery and reintegration into society. โข Public Awareness and Advocacy: Raising public awareness of child exploitation issues, promoting social responsibility, and advocating for policy change. โข Monitoring and Evaluation: Implementing evaluation frameworks, monitoring progress, and ensuring continuous improvement in efforts to combat child exploitation. โข Ethical Considerations in Combating Child Exploitation: Balancing the need for justice with the rights of the child, ensuring ethical conduct throughout the investigation and prosecution process.
